Position Overview

The Safety Manager is responsible for developing, implementing, and managing safety, security, and environmental compliance programs across multiple construction projects. This role requires strong leadership, exceptional communication skills, and the ability to influence teams toward a culture of safety.

Key Responsibilities
  • Travel up to 75% to multiple project sites to ensure trade partners meet safety expectations
  • Conduct regular site inspections to verify compliance with safety standards
  • Lead and organize safety training sessions for construction personnel
  • Investigate incidents and accidents to determine root causes and corrective actions
  • Assist with document control and program development
  • Oversee construction activities to ensure OSHA compliance
  • Manage subcontractor and contractor safety performance
  • Maintain and update corporate and site‑specific EHS dashboards
  • Track, analyze, and distribute EHS metrics and reports
Knowledge, Skills & Competencies
  • Strong understanding of safety rules, regulations, and construction safety standards
  • Proven leadership skills with the ability to motivate and influence teams
  • Ability to communicate, defend, and reinforce safety programs diplomatically
  • Excellent organizational skills and attention to detail
  • Strong verbal and written communication abilities
  • Ability to coach, train, and mentor others effectively
  • Proficiency with Microsoft Office 365 (PowerPoint, Excel, Teams, Planner), preferred
Qualifications
  • Bachelor’s degree or equivalent experience, preferred
  • 5+ years of direct construction safety experience, preferred
  • General Contractor experience, preferred
  • OSHA 510 and/or 500 a plus
  • CHST or CSP certification preferred
Physical Requirements
  • Ability to stand, walk, sit, climb, and balance
  • Ability to lift up to 100 lbs without mechanical assistance
  • Ability to work both indoors and outdoors
  • Ability to travel by air to various locations nationwide
